Research On Remote Monitoring System Of Intelligent Greenhouse Based On PLC

As a large agricultural country,the output value of agricultural production in China occupies an important position in the national economy.In recent years,the development of China's greenhouse industry is very rapid,with the popularization of greenhouse technology,the development of small and medium greenhouse is the fastest.The growth status of greenhouse crops is closely related to the environmental factors in the greenhouse.Only by ensuring the growth of crops in suitable environment can we ensure the good growth of crops and yield to our expectations.With the current control system of large scale greenhouse is the object of this thesis is the design of a small modernized greenhouse system of greenhouse environment monitoring system based on PLC,which can real-time remote monitoring of greenhouse environment variables,the system will automatically execute control equipment according to the data collected by the sensor,adjust the environment variables.The system has the characteristics of simple installation,low cost,stability and good extensibility.The design of the system is based on PLC and high-precision digital sensors to achieve real-time collection and control of greenhouse air temperature and humidity,soil moisture,illumination and carbon dioxide concentration.This system has made the man-machine interface for the use of Kingview software,user-friendly operating system,through the configuration screen can display the parameters,the lower machine to perform component status,fault alarm information,and provide real-time data,historical data query,report and other functions.The slave computer is SIEMENS S7-200PLC,which is connected with all kinds of sensors,power and executive parts.It processes data collected by sensors and makes corresponding control decisions.In order to realize the real-time monitoring and data query of the greenhouse,the remote module GPIS DTU GM-10 is used in this paper.The system is simulated in the laboratory,and after stability,the system is put into the operation of the greenhouse test field of the Agricultural College of Yangzhou University.In the process of operation,the system meets the growth requirements of the crops,and the control of the environmental factors in the warm room has reached a good effect.
